Description (Modern): Restricted Ovaloid Jar that tapers towards a flared ring shaped foot. The neck has straight sides with a wide flared rim. There is a slight overhang at the bottom of the rim. The ceramic is orange. U number on object.

[1] U.7070-U.7145 were duplicated with the duplicates assigned to tablets from Season 4 found in areas KP, EH, and possibly HT (Jacobsen AJA 57:128). The duplicates have been given the subletter A in this database while the original object from the catalog card retains the number without subletter (unless the original catalog card held multiple objects, in which case those are given appropriate subletters and the tablet takes the next in the sequence).
